Web28 sep. 2024 · For example, some states consider SaaS a service. So, if services are generally taxable in the state – such as in Arizona – then SaaS is considered taxable. … Web12 aug. 2024 · And if services commonly are taxable in the state (e.g., Connecticut, Texas, Arizona, New Mexico, Hawaii) then SaaS is viewed as taxable. There are many exceptions that vary by state as to which services are taxable and, in some states, certain services are taxable at reduced rates.
